2026 Youth Festival

February 27–March 1, 2026

Open to: Church youth choirs and singers, grades 6-12
Location: First Presbyterian Church, Hilton Head Island

This year’s Youth Festival includes:

  • Mass rehearsals led by participating directors

  • Worship and spiritual formation moments

  • Saturday free time with your group

  • Music uniquely curated to engage young singers

  • The opportunity to lead in worship with FPCHHI

FAQs

Is there a cost to attend?
No. The Youth Festival is free for churches. Participant costs for lunch on Saturday as well as the Gather & Praise T-shirt will be shared with directors.

Who can participate?
Youth singers in grades 6–12. We’ll let chaperones sing too!

Is lodging provided?
We are once again partnering with The Westin Hilton Head Island Resort & Spa for accommodations. Churches are not required to stay at the Westin, but all are encouraged to do so. A link will be sent via email to registrants.

Do choirs need to prepare music in advance?
Learning the music ahead of time will lead to a better festival, however, we will work hard once together fill in the gaps!
